Official: Inter Miami provides update on Lionel Messi's injury!
Exclusive
The American club Inter Miami issued an official statement on Tuesday, March 18, to update the status of their Argentine star, Lionel Messi.
Messi was injured during the match between Inter Miami and Atlanta United on Monday night, just hours before the official announcement of the Argentine national team squad for the international break in March.
The club stated in its communiqué: "Messi underwent an MRI scan this morning to assess the intensity of the pain in the adductor region, which he felt during last night's match against Atlanta United."
They added: "The results of the scan confirmed a slight adductor injury. His response to treatment will determine his availability to return to competition."
Emotional message from Messi to Argentina players
Meanwhile, the absent captain sent a message of support and motivation to his teammates via a story on his Instagram account, in which he wrote:
"I'm sorry to miss these two very important matches with the national team against Uruguay and Brazil."
He added:
"I would have liked to be there as usual, but a small injury forced me to step away for a short while before returning to play, which keeps me off the field."
It should be noted that Lionel Scaloni's team will face Uruguay on Saturday, March 22, before hosting their eternal rival, Brazil, on Wednesday, March 26, as part of the South American qualifiers for the 2026 World Cup.
